A modern first floor flat in a HIGHLY DESIRABLE location within MOSELEY VILLAGE. Requiring some updating, this ideal first time purchase or buy to let investment comprises hallway, open plan living dining kitchen, double bedroom, bathroom and allocated parking space. Benefiting from uPVC double glazing, electric storage heating and with NO UPWARD CHAIN. Lease 125 years from 1st August 1992. Council Tax Band: A, EPC Rating: C
Location
The property is set back behind landscaped gardens off Trafalgar Road on the corner of Admiral Place in a residential location within Moseley, on the borders of Balsall Heath, conveniently situated circa:•385 metres from Moseley Village Centre.•2 miles from Birmingham New Street Train Station.•2 miles from Birmingham City Centre.
Description
A modern first floor flat in a three-storey purpose-built development constructed circa. early 1990s of brick wall construction surmounted by a pitched roof providing well laid out accommodation in a dated condition. All external windows are uPVC frames with sealed double-glazed units, and the property has an electric storage heater located in the living room.
